#ifndef VrmlData_Appearance_HeaderFile
|
|
#define VrmlData_Appearance_HeaderFile
|
|
|
|
#include <VrmlData_Material.hxx>
|
|
#include <VrmlData_Texture.hxx>
|
|
#include <VrmlData_TextureTransform.hxx>
|
|
|
|
/**
|
|
* Implementation of the Appearance node type
|
|
*/
|
|
class VrmlData_Appearance : public VrmlData_Node
|
|
{
|
|
public:
|
|
// ---------- PUBLIC METHODS ----------
|
|
|
|
/**
|
|
* Empty constructor
|
|
*/
|
|
inline VrmlData_Appearance () {}
|
|
|
|
/**
|
|
* Constructor
|
|
*/
|
|
inline VrmlData_Appearance (const VrmlData_Scene& theScene,
|
|
const char * theName)
|
|
: VrmlData_Node (theScene, theName) {}
|
|
|
|
/**
|
|
* Query the Material
|
|
*/
|
|
inline const Handle(VrmlData_Material)&
|
|
Material () const { return myMaterial; }
|
|
|
|
/**
|
|
* Query the Texture
|
|
*/
|
|
inline const Handle(VrmlData_Texture)&
|
|
Texture () const { return myTexture; }
|
|
|
|
/**
|
|
* Query the TextureTransform
|
|
*/
|
|
inline const Handle(VrmlData_TextureTransform)&
|
|
TextureTransform () const { return myTTransform; }
|
|
|
|
/**
|
|
* Set the Material
|
|
*/
|
|
inline void SetMaterial (const Handle(VrmlData_Material)& theMat)
|
|
{ myMaterial = theMat; }
|
|
|
|
/**
|
|
* Set the Texture
|
|
*/
|
|
inline void SetTexture (const Handle(VrmlData_Texture)& theTexture)
|
|
{ myTexture = theTexture; }
|
|
|
|
/**
|
|
* Set the Texture Transform
|
|
*/
|
|
inline void SetTextureTransform
|
|
(const Handle(VrmlData_TextureTransform)& theTT)
|
|
{ myTTransform = theTT; }
|
|
|
|
/**
|
|
* Create a copy of this node.
|
|
* If the parameter is null, a new copied node is created. Otherwise new node
|
|
* is not created, but rather the given one is modified.<p>
|
|
*/
|
|
Standard_EXPORT virtual Handle(VrmlData_Node)
|
|
Clone (const Handle(VrmlData_Node)&)const Standard_OVERRIDE;
|
|
/**
|
|
* Read the node from input stream.
|
|
*/
|
|
Standard_EXPORT virtual VrmlData_ErrorStatus
|
|
Read (VrmlData_InBuffer& theBuffer) Standard_OVERRIDE;
|
|
|
|
/**
|
|
* Write the Node from input stream.
|
|
*/
|
|
Standard_EXPORT virtual VrmlData_ErrorStatus
|
|
Write (const char * thePrefix) const Standard_OVERRIDE;
|
|
|
|
/**
|
|
* Returns True if the node is default, so that it should not be written.
|
|
*/
|
|
Standard_EXPORT virtual Standard_Boolean
|
|
IsDefault () const Standard_OVERRIDE;
|
|
|
|
protected:
|
|
// ---------- PROTECTED METHODS ----------
|
|
|
|
|
|
|
|
private:
|
|
// ---------- PRIVATE FIELDS ----------
|
|
|
|
Handle(VrmlData_Material) myMaterial;
|
|
Handle(VrmlData_Texture) myTexture;
|
|
Handle(VrmlData_TextureTransform) myTTransform;
|
|
|
|
public:
|
|
// Declaration of CASCADE RTTI
|
|
DEFINE_STANDARD_RTTI_INLINE(VrmlData_Appearance,VrmlData_Node)
|
|
};
|
|
|
|
// Definition of HANDLE object using Standard_DefineHandle.hxx
|
|
DEFINE_STANDARD_HANDLE (VrmlData_Appearance, VrmlData_Node)
|
|
|
|
#endif
